MathType works with Apple's new ebook authoring app for Mac -

Enterprise software vendor Design Science, Inc., US, has announced that US-based computer and software firm Apple Inc. has chosen MathType as the equation editor for its new iBooks Author application for Mac. Authors will now be able to create ebooks that include mathematical notation which can be read on iPad tablets.

Within iBooks Author, an Insert MathType Equation command appears on the Insert menu if MathType is installed. Choosing this command inserts an equation into the document at the insertion point. This is similar to how MathType works with Apple's iWork '09 office suite. In order to make the math accessible to users with vision impairments, users can associate text to be spoken for each equation using Apple's VoiceOver screen reader software.

MathType is used by millions of educators, scientists, engineers and publishing professionals to include textbook-quality, mathematical notation in all types of printed documents, presentations, on the web and now ebooks.
